I'm using the same sigle stack mags.
I stuck a Guarder 150% recoil spring in (one of these), and it's been fine for several years with the stock slide, since never managed to find a metal slide for it (Striker 45, which uses an Infinity style slide with a bushing on the end) Didn't use the hammer spring that came with it. KA have a 150% spring set, too. You can stick a flow restrictor in there if you want to be really safe (if you dont change the slide)
